Overview of Magnesium Hydroxide Material Handling Systems

Magnesium hydroxide is a widely used industrial chemical, often employed in applications like flame retardants, rubber, and plastic manufacturing. The material handling systems for magnesium hydroxide must address its physical properties, such as its fine particle size and potential dust generation, to ensure safe and effective transport. These systems are engineered to meet the specific demands of handling this material while maintaining compliance with industrial safety standards.

Working Principle of the Material Handling Equipment

The core of magnesium hydroxide material handling systems lies in their integrated design, which typically combines components like conveyors, feeders, and storage silos. The working principle involves the following key steps: material intake from storage silos or bulk containers, uniform feeding through specialized feeders to prevent blockages or uneven flow, and subsequent transport via conveyors (e.g., belt conveyors, screw conveyors, or pneumatic systems) to the processing or packaging areas. Advanced systems may incorporate sensors and control mechanisms to monitor flow rates, detect blockages, and adjust operations in real-time, ensuring consistent and reliable material movement.

Key Features of the Equipment

The equipment used in magnesium hydroxide material handling systems is characterized by several essential features that enhance performance and safety. Firstly, dust control is a critical aspect, as magnesium hydroxide can generate fine dust during handling. The systems often include dust suppression measures, such as sealed enclosures, dust collection systems, and air filtration units, to minimize airborne particles and protect both personnel and the environment. Secondly, the equipment is designed for durability and corrosion resistance, as magnesium hydroxide can be abrasive and may come into contact with moisture or other chemicals. Materials like stainless steel or specialized coatings are used to withstand wear and corrosion, extending the equipment's service life. Thirdly, the systems are equipped with safety features, including emergency stop buttons, overload protection, and interlocks to prevent accidents and ensure operator safety. Additionally, the equipment is often modular and customizable, allowing it to be adapted to different production scales and specific process requirements, making it versatile for various industrial applications.
